This 1963 Ford Galaxie 500XL Hardtop is a beautifully restored example of Ford's top-of-the-line luxury model from the early 1960s. Finished in classic Corinthian White with a Red vinyl interior, this Galaxie is powered by a Z-code 390ci V8 engine producing 300 horsepower, paired with a Cruise-O-Matic transmission.
Options include XL trim with bucket seats, a center console, Selectaire air conditioning, power steering, an AM pushbutton radio, heater/defrost, 14” wire spoke wheel covers with spinners, whitewall tires, 2-speed wipers with windshield washer, a remote fender-mounted mirror, and carpeted floor mats.
The car underwent a frame-on restoration by Mike's Classic Cars in Blair, NE, starting in 2009. The restoration included a full repaint, new chrome and trim, a rebuilt drivetrain, new exhaust, radial whitewall tires, and a detailed engine bay with factory-style hoses and clamps. The engine was overhauled and dyno-tested for peak performance, retaining its factory intake, carburetor, and exhaust manifolds.
Since its restoration, the car has been well-maintained, with only 4,800 miles added over the past 8 years. Recent updates include a modern radio with a hidden CD player, front seat lap belts, a new air conditioning compressor with R134a conversion, and upgraded brakes with a power booster.
